The film takes place seven years after the Raccoon City incident. Claire isn't running from Tyrants or solving umbrella puzzles anymore. Instead, she’s working for , a non-governmental organization helping victims of bioterrorism.

Unlike the live-action films of the era, Degeneration is canonical to the games, sitting chronologically between the events of Resident Evil 4 and Resident Evil 5 . This allowed fans to see how the bond between Leon and Claire had evolved into a professional respect forged in shared trauma. The emotional core of the film for many viewers was the reunion of the two Raccoon City veterans. Leon arrives as a federal agent to lead the rescue mission, and their meeting in the airport office—where Claire is mid-rescue herself—serves as a powerful nod to their shared history. Fans searching for are often equally interested in her reunion with Leon. After the events of RE2 , they had a brief phone call in Code: Veronica , but Degeneration marks their first physical reunion in seven years (game time).
